Annual Convention/Conference

Each October since 1976, during Respect Life Month, the RLA hosts an annual Convention or Conference to provide a forum for Catholics in the Archdiocese of St. Louis, our ministry partners, and other pro-life advocates to pray, fellowship and celebrate the Gospel of Life. 

RLA_2023 Conference_Web banner

The 2023 Respect Life Apostolate 50th Anniversary Conference was held on October 15 at the Cardinal Rigali Center. Conference highlights included Holy Mass at 9 a.m., presentations on timely topics from local, state, and national Catholic and pro-life leaders, as well as fellowship, networking, and a ministry partner fair.

Pro-Life Parish Coordinator Network

The Parish Respect Life Committee Network, led by a respect life coordinator at each church, is a vital part of the Apostolate's success in serving the community. Not only does the network provide resources to their parishes on life issues, they also actively evangelize their fellow parishioners and support their pastors and priests in making life issues visible at the parish level.

Eighth Grade Respect Life Creative Writing Contest

Since 1979, the Respect Life Apostolate has partnered with the Office of Education & Formation to sponsor an annual writing competition for 8th grade students in the Archdiocese of St. Louis to reflect, pray, research and write about the Gospel of Life. Results of the 2023 contest are posted at the link below, by clicking here, and the St. Louis Review

Internship Program

The RLA offers a summer internship to incoming college and graduate students. Interns engage in program and event planning; learning how to strategically accompany and help pregnant and parenting mothers; engaging in peaceful, public witness on behalf of life; marketing, social media and website efforts; conducting timely and topical pro-life research; and assisting with general office operations. Additionally, interns gain professional experience in an Archdiocesan agency setting and networking with Catholic and pro-life leaders.

Pro-Life Video Challenge

From 2015 to 2021, Archdiocesan youth and young adults 19-39 created short pro-life videos illustrating the Gospel of Life in conjunction with the Annual Respect Life Convention. Click below to learn more and access past winning videos!
